Average Protective Service Occupations Salary in Boulder, CO
Protective Service Occupations in Boulder, CO, command an impressive average annual salary of $69,880, significantly outpacing the national average of $43,820. This substantial difference is likely driven by Boulder's unique economic landscape, potentially higher demand for specialized security and safety roles, and a highly skilled local workforce contributing to elevated compensation.
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$69,880 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 14.5% ↗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$113,030.
- Outlook: With a local workforce of 2,470 individuals in Protective Service Occupations, Boulder presents a notable concentration of these roles, indicated by a Location Quotient of 0.53. While this quotient suggests a slightly lower concentration compared to the national average, the presence of nearly 12.65 jobs per 1,000 workers points to a stable and consistent demand for professionals in this sector within the city.

Protective Service Occupations Salary Distribution in Boulder, CO
Within the Protective Service Occupations field in Boulder, salary progression is strongly tied to experience and specialization. Entry-level positions typically start at the lower end of the pay scale, while seasoned professionals with advanced certifications and extensive experience can command significantly higher salaries, reaching into the upper percentiles. The widening gap between entry-level and senior roles reflects a clear career ladder and the value placed on expertise and proven performance.
| Experience Level | Market Percentile | Annual Wage | Hourly Rate |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cadet / RecruitAcademy training and probationary period. | 10% (Entry) | $35,820 | $17.2 |
| OfficerPatrol duties, handling standard calls. | 25% (Junior) | $52,410 | $25.2 |
| Senior OfficerField training officer, specialized unit. | 50% (Median) | $60,940 | $29.3 |
| Sergeant / Lt.Shift supervisor, squad leader. | 75% (Senior) | $87,350 | $42 |
| Captain / ChiefDepartment command and administration. | 90% (Expert) | $113,030 | $54.3 |

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 2,470 employees in the Boulder, CO area with a job density of 12.646 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
